In an announcement from earlier today, Provincial health officer Doctor Bonnie Henry stated that BC residents will be able to get their proof of vaccination cards online.
Henry did also state that residents would need to provide their personal health numbers, the day they got the vaccine for both doses as well as their date of birth in order to get their card.
Non essential businesses will need to know the vaccination status of residents trying enter or partake in their services starting September 13th for dose number one and on October 24th for dose number two.
Once their status is verified, a digital version of the card can be saved on a cellphone or it can be printed out so it can could be presented with some form of government-issued photo ID when entering businesses or organized events.
